X-Git-Url: https://gerrit.akraino.org/r/gitweb?p=validation.git;a=blobdiff_plain;f=ui%2Fsrc%2Fmain%2Fwebapp%2Fapp%2FAECBlueprintValidationUI%2FGetBySubmissionId%2FAECGetBySubmissionIdController.js;h=ebad5be9d577563905d40410669b596dba9959d9;hp=d53bcc71a7a962e49127765fbf7985dfd0a23db1;hb=b39e27ede8238ef63440810a8327b927c4c43ac0;hpb=088e841f4b5e1aba5469720033072e36c9679419 diff --git a/ui/src/main/webapp/app/AECBlueprintValidationUI/GetBySubmissionId/AECGetBySubmissionIdController.js b/ui/src/main/webapp/app/AECBlueprintValidationUI/GetBySubmissionId/AECGetBySubmissionIdController.js index d53bcc7..ebad5be 100644 --- a/ui/src/main/webapp/app/AECBlueprintValidationUI/GetBySubmissionId/AECGetBySubmissionIdController.js +++ b/ui/src/main/webapp/app/AECBlueprintValidationUI/GetBySubmissionId/AECGetBySubmissionIdController.js @@ -23,6 +23,8 @@ app initialize(); function initialize() { + $scope.loading = false; + $scope.showResults = false; $scope.results = []; $scope.resultsLayers = []; $scope.resultsLayerTestSuitesNames = []; @@ -38,24 +40,27 @@ app $scope.submissions, function( submissionData) { - var temp = "id: " - + submissionData.submissionId - + " blueprint: " - + submissionData.blueprintInstanceForValidation.blueprint.blueprintName - + " version: " - + submissionData.blueprintInstanceForValidation.version - + " layer: " - + submissionData.blueprintInstanceForValidation.layer - + " lab: " - + submissionData.timeslot.lab.lab - + " Start date and time: " - + submissionData.timeslot.startDateTime - /* - * + " duration: " + - * submissionData.blueprintInstanceForValidation.timeslot.duration - */; - $scope.submissionsForDisplay - .push(temp); + if (submissionData.submissionStatus === "Completed") { + var temp = "id: " + + submissionData.submissionId + + " blueprint: " + + submissionData.blueprintInstanceForValidation.blueprint.blueprintName + + " version: " + + submissionData.blueprintInstanceForValidation.version + + " layer: " + + submissionData.blueprintInstanceForValidation.layer + + " lab: " + + submissionData.timeslot.lab.lab + + " Start date and time: " + + submissionData.timeslot.startDateTime + /* + * + " + * duration: " + + * submissionData.blueprintInstanceForValidation.timeslot.duration + */; + $scope.submissionsForDisplay + .push(temp); + } }); }); } @@ -65,6 +70,8 @@ app $scope.resultsLayers = []; $scope.resultsLayerTestSuitesNames = []; $scope.selectedRobotTestResult = []; + $scope.loading = true; + $scope.showResults = false; var id = selectedSubmission.substring( selectedSubmission.indexOf("id:") + 4, selectedSubmission.indexOf("blueprint") - 1); @@ -72,6 +79,7 @@ app .getRestAPI( "/api/results/getBySubmissionId/" + id, function(data) { + $scope.loading = false; if (data !== undefined) { $scope.results = data; angular @@ -81,6 +89,7 @@ app $scope.resultsLayers .push(result.blueprintLayer); }); + $scope.showResults = true; } else { confirm("Error when committing the submission"); }